In the real world, a larger backpack will only make the mecha unstable. Having a large and heavy backpack will increase the height of the centre of gravity, hence a small knock at the lower limbs will send the mecha tumbling.

I still prefer mid sized backpacks, instead of gigantic ones like Freedom's WZ's and even Saviour's oversized cannons. F91's VSBR is so much shorter and compact compared to Saviour and even Oowashi Akatsuki's bulky toys at the back. Sure, they look cool, but imagine the pissed off faces of the battleship mechanics when the whole backpack takes up all the space in the hangar.

Even Destiny's WoL takes up much space compared to V2. And it is not any more powerful than the real thing. whistling.gif... V2 kicks butt !!

Came across this interesting article, with Gundam in mind:

http://news.wired.com/dynamic/stories/J/JA...-10-05-12-54-00

QUOTE
The six civil servants together made 408 entries on the popular Web site encyclopedia from ministry computers since 2003, an official said Friday.
One of the six focused solely on Gundam - the popular, long-running animated series about giant robots - to which he contributed 260 times. The series has spun off intricate toy robots popular among schoolchildren as well as adults known as "otaku" nerds.
"The Agriculture Ministry is not in charge of Gundam," said ministry official Tsutomu Shimomura.
